Etric Pruitt (born August 16, 1981) is a former American football defensive back for the Mobile Bay Tarpons. Pruitt played for the Seattle Seahawks in 2005 as a special teams player and 3rd string safety. Having never played safety throughout the season as well as the playoffs, he played an important role in Super Bowl XL as Seattle's second string safety Marquand Manuel (filling in for 1st string Ken Hamlin who was out most of the season) was injured in the 2nd quarter. In 2010, Pruitt signed to play with the Southern Indoor Football League team, the Mobile Bay Tarpons.
